- 4.7 (9)·Hard·13.7 km·Est. 4.5–5 hrCertified, challenging circular hiking trail in the Frau-Holle-Land Geo-Nature Park, Thuringia. This challenging route is a certified premium hiking trail and leads along sometimes very steep paths through the so-called Eichsfeld Switzerland. As you are on the edge of the shell limestone plateau, there are many botanical treasures and historical sites to discover. Highlights: - Lookout mountains Nase and Rachelsberg - Varied nature - Shell limestone cliffs - Refreshment stops
- Moderate·4.3 km·Est. 1.5–2 hrPopular circular hiking trail near Asbach-Sickenberg This circular hiking trail starts at the Alter Steinbruch hiking car park. From here, natural paths lead to the "nose" of a striking rock formation. Along the way, there are great views of the Dietzenröder Stein and Asbach.
- Moderate·18.8 km·Est. 6.5–7 hrPopular, idyllic circular hike in Frau-Holle-Land, Thuringia and Hesse. A beautiful and varied loop in the Geo-Nature Park. From Asbach-Sickenberg, the circular route leads along the limestone cliffs and over the Uhlenkopf through Hessian Switzerland. There are always fantastic views along the way. Highlights of the hike: - View from Hohenstein and Hörne - Rothestein Castle - Limestone cliffs south of the Iberg
